Definition and Key Features

You can find co-extruded cosmetic tubes in lots of beauty products. These tubes are made using a process called co-extrusion. This means different layers of materials are put together to make one tube. Each layer does something important. Some layers stop air and light from getting in. Other layers make the tube strong or smooth for printing.

Co-extruded tubes look smooth and feel strong. The width stays the same all along the tube. They come in many shapes, so brands can make special packaging. The tube is made in one step, so it looks neat and even.

Co-extruded cosmetic tubes have several layers. For example, 3-layer tubes have three main layers. 5-layer tubes have five layers. Here is a table that shows the materials and what they do:

LayerMaterialFunction
OuterPE (Polyethylene)Printable outer surface
CoreHDPE (High-density PE)Structural integrity layer
InnerPE (Polyethylene)Product-contact layer
TieAdhesiveBonding tie layer
CoreEVOH (Ethylene Vinyl Alcohol)High-performance oxygen barrier
TieAdhesiveBonding tie layer
InnerPE (Polyethylene)Product-contact layer

You might wonder how single-layer tubes are different from multi-layer tubes. The big difference is how many layers they have and how much protection they give.

Single-layer tubes use just one material. They are good for simple products like cleansers and lotions. These tubes cost less and are easier to recycle. Multi-layer tubes, like 3-layer or 5-layer tubes, use more materials. Each layer does something special, like blocking air or keeping out water.

Here is a table that compares single-layer and multi-layer tubes:

FeatureSingle-Layer TubesMulti-Layer Tubes
ProtectionAdequate for stable formulasEnhanced protection for sensitive formulas
CostGenerally more cost-effectiveTypically more expensive
RecyclabilityEasier to recycle in single-material systemsHarder to recycle due to mixed materials
SuitabilityBest for basic cleansers and lotionsRecommended for high-value, sensitive products

Materials and Structure

You need to choose the right materials for co-extruded tubes. Every layer has a job to do. Some layers stop oxygen and water. Other layers make the tube strong or good for printing.

Here is a table that shows common materials and what they do:

Layer PositionMaterial UsedFunction
Outer LayerPEPrintability and feel
Inner LayerPEContact with the formula
Tie LayersAdhesiveBonding layers together
Central LayerEthyl Vinyl AlcoholBarrier against oxygen and gases

You can see how different materials block air and water:

Material TypeBarrier Performance
Aluminum FoilHigh Barrier
Polyvinyl Alcohol (PVA)High Barrier
Ethylene-Vinyl Alcohol Copolymer (EVOH)High Barrier
Nylon (PA)Medium Barrier
Polyethylene Terephthalate (PET)Medium Barrier

Co-Ex 5 Layer tubes are very good at stopping oxygen, gas, solvents, and oil. They also block UV light.

Laminated Tubes Comparison

Laminated Tubes vs Extruded Tubes
Laminated Tubes vs Extruded Tubes

Laminated tubes use layers of plastic and sometimes aluminum. These layers are cut, rolled, and sealed to make the tube. This process is more complex and makes recycling harder. Co-extruded tubes have no seams and use extruded plastic layers. This makes recycling easier.

Here is a table that shows how these tubes compare in recyclability:

Tube TypeRecyclability
Co-extruded TubesEasier to recycle due to mono-material construction
Laminated TubesMore complex multi-layer structures complicate recycling

Barrier and Product Protection

You want your cosmetics to stay safe and fresh. Co-extruded cosmetic tubes use new technology to make strong barriers. These barriers keep out air, water, and light. The co-extruded film in each tube blocks oxygen, moisture, and UV rays. This stops oxidation and keeps your formulas from changing. You can see how each barrier works in the table below:

Barrier TypeFunctionMaterials Used
OxygenReduces oxidation and prolongs shelf lifeAluminum foil, EVOH
MoisturePrevents destabilization and microbial growthHigh-quality barrier layers
Light (UV)Shields sensitive ingredients from degradationAluminum barriers, UV-blocking plastics
ContaminantsLimits entry of bacteria and particlesAirless and pump tubes with multi-layer technology

This protection is important for creams and serums. You can trust your products will last longer and work well.

What are co-extruded cosmetic tubes?
Co-extruded tubes are multi-layer cosmetic tubes manufactured in a single extrusion process, combining different materials such as PE and EVOH for improved barrier performance.
What is EVOH in cosmetic tubes?
EVOH (Ethylene Vinyl Alcohol) is a high-barrier material used in co-extruded tubes to block oxygen and protect sensitive cosmetic formulas.
Why use co-extruded tubes for skincare products?
They improve formula stability, prevent oxidation, and extend shelf life for skincare, sunscreen, and active ingredient formulations.
Are co-extruded tubes recyclable?
Yes, mono-material co-extruded tubes are increasingly designed for recyclability depending on material structure and local recycling systems.
What products use co-extruded tubes?
Common applications include sunscreen, face creams, toothpaste, lotions, and high-performance skincare products.
What is the difference between laminated and co-extruded tubes?
Co-extruded tubes are formed in a single process with integrated layers, while laminated tubes are assembled from multiple bonded layers.
